Output e68c7a981c0a43b27e59a2e8196bf593b54cb11413408c206b931f16d6856ad9:18

value
124762
script pubkey
OP_0 OP_PUSHBYTES_32 d10766cb5a5b89167cb51d3114b5b8fc2879309e1ffd7ddc1a3e8b64b1b8bc3e
address
bc1q6yrkdj66twy3vl94r5c3fddcls58jvy7rl7hmhq6869kfvdchslqnyxyue
transaction
e68c7a981c0a43b27e59a2e8196bf593b54cb11413408c206b931f16d6856ad9
spent
true